Securities Finance Risk Manager, AVP (Finance)
You will be part of the Counterparty Credit Risk team within Enterprise Risk Management's Financial Risk organization, responsible for oversight of Global Markets Securities Finance/Repo-Style Transactions. A self-motivated individual with a strong technical aptitude will be involved in the development, implementation, and validation of methodologies covering a broad range of asset classes to oversee counterparty and collateral exposures inherent to the agency lending and principal businesses. Types of monitoring and reporting include qualitative risk analysis and commentary, trend analysis, key risk metrics, and overall risk assessments relevant to the Securities Finance business.
Additionally, the candidate will contribute to the establishment and maintenance of best practices and governance policies pertaining to practices with respect to risk oversight, report compilation, data integrity, and exception management. Ideal candidates will have strong analytical aptitude and attention to detail; be able to investigate and resolve complex data issues; thrive in a team environment; strong SQL and data mining skills; and basic knowledge of the Capital Markets and collateral management.
